Pale lemon yellow color, blend of Trebbiano, Malvasia,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c and Pinot Bianco, with aromas of fruit and floral notes, aged for about 6 months, 50/50 in stainless and oak. On the palate flavors of pear, apple and lemon citrus with notes of floral and vanilla. Medium+ finish ending with fruit, floral and chalky mineral character. Nice! — 4 months ago

Interesting nose of tulips licorice cherry. Light to medium body with mouthwatering acidity and an edge of front of mouth tannins. Multiple layers of dark berries anise tar and currant. Mild oak spice and granite. Finish clean and long. This was pop and pour. Pleasant old world charm. — a month ago
